05-27-2024, 08:19 AM
Beginner to Advanced Mobile App development: Flutter 2024
Published 5/2024
Created by Programming Hub
MP4 | Video: h264, 1280x720 | Audio: AAC, 44.1 KHz, 2 Ch
Genre: eLearning | Language: English | Duration: 54 Lectures ( 17h 8m ) | 12.5 GB
Learn Flutter from Scratch and Build Real-World Mobile Applications
What you'll learn:
Develop Proficiency in Flutter and Dart: Gain a solid understanding of Flutter framework and Dart programming language to build robust mobile applications.
Create Interactive User Interfaces: Learn how to design and implement user-friendly and interactive UIs using Flutter's rich widget library.
Manage State Efficiently: Master state management techniques to handle data and state changes effectively within your Flutter applications.
Deploy Production-Ready Apps: Acquire the skills to test, debug, and deploy your Flutter apps on both Android and iOS platforms.
Integrate Firebase for Backend Services: Utilize Firebase for authentication, databases, and storage.
Implement Efficient Navigation: Master routing and navigation in Flutter apps.
Utilize Third-Party Packages: Extend app functionality with popular third-party packages.
Handle Network Operations: Manage network requests, JSON parsing, and connectivity.
Use Local Storage Solutions: Implement persistent data storage with shared preferences, SQLite, and Hive.
Implement Animation and Motion: Create engaging apps with Flutter's animation APIs.
Requirements:
Basic Programming Knowledge: Familiarity with basic programming concepts is recommended.
Computer and Internet Access: A computer (Windows, macOS, or Linux) with internet access for downloading Flutter and Dart SDKs.
Development Environment: Ability to install and configure software (e.g., IDEs like Visual Studio Code or Android Studio).
Desire to Learn: Enthusiasm and willingness to learn mobile app development with Flutter.